Pruftechnik's Rotalign Touch is a powerful instrument designed to enhance the reliability of your rotating equipment. This cutting-edge technology utilizes innovative laser alignment methods to ensure precise alignment of shafts and bearings, minimizing vibration, wear and tear, and ultimately extending the lifespan of your assets. By proactively identifying potential problems before they escalate into costly downtime, Rotalign Touch empowers you to achieve optimal equipment performance and maximize overall productivity.

Using its intuitive touch screen interface and comprehensive data analysis capabilities, Rotalign Touch provides real-time insights into the condition of your machinery. Operators can quickly perform alignments, generate detailed reports, and track historical data to optimize maintenance schedules and reduce unplanned downtime.
